AI's Rising Influence in UK Military Operations
The UK Defence Secretary recently declared a strategic shift by integrating Artificial Intelligence (AI) into the nation's armed forces. This decision signifies a transformative approach to enhancing defense capabilities and adapting to modern warfare requirements.
Strategic Implications
- Enhancement of Capabilities: AI is set to bolster various military operations, including surveillance, logistics, and decision-making processes.
- Investment Surge: The announcement is likely to drive increased investments in AI technology and infrastructure within the defense sector.
- Collaboration Opportunities: There exists a significant opportunity for tech companies to partner with the military to develop and implement AI solutions.
Ethical and Regulatory Concerns
While the integration of AI offers numerous advantages, it simultaneously raises ethical concerns. The use of AI in warfare can lead to complex regulatory and moral challenges that need to be addressed meticulously.
